using System;
using System.Text.RegularExpressions;
public class Example
{
public static void Main()
{
string pattern = @"([Aa]cestream:\/\/|http:\/\/127\.0\.0\.1:6878\/ace.*\?.*=)([a-z,0-9]{40})";
string input = @"acestream://4b9a3382d30af6588d484e92377629ce3b6a32da
acestream://4a3286ad2718d35a55bfb81da22c5d04aad42e29
http://127.0.0.1:6878/ace/getstream?infohash=01670d76bdc01781c122695b96093b4cbfdacc3b";
RegexOptions options = RegexOptions.Multiline;
foreach (Match m in Regex.Matches(input, pattern, options))
{
Console.WriteLine("'{0}' found at index {1}.", m.Value, m.Index);
}
}
}
